The whole family is welcome to a Sunday story hour where we will read from the winning book of the Nordic Council Children and Young People’s Literature Prize – Eldgos by Rán Flygenring.

Rán Flygenring was announced as the winner of the prize on Tuesday, October 31. The Jury’s explanation for the prize was this: “Rán Flygenring has created an explosively visual picture book about how wild and uncontrollable nature affects humans. The images and text are skilfully woven into a playful and humorous story that’s bursting with power.”

The reading will be in Icelandic.
